>We are using 512K of code memory and 128K of Data memory in our target system
>Have you had a look at the Philips Mx and P89C669, they both address 8Mb without banking and Philips usually have low cost ICEs for their chips. In response to Eriks comment - Philips have the PDS51E series of emulators that cover the 51mx (PDE51Mx) and 669 (PDE669) device families (the 669 would probably be a better fit for your system). Note that PDS51E data indicates that the emulator only contains 256K of memory. I think that the emulation of code memory will be the limiting factor in your choice of an emulation system. A general comment about emulating data memory - In your case you wish to emulate the 128K of data memory. There is no reason for this to live in the emulator! It already exists in your target and the emulator should therefore be able to access it. As it is in your target whatever memory banking system you employ will function assuming it meets the basic memory timing requirements of an 8xC51. Regards, Graham |
